1 /*
2  *  UDPLITE     An implementation of the UDP-Lite protocol (RFC 3828).
3  *
4  *  Version:    $Id: udplite.c,v 1.25 2006/10/19 07:22:36 gerrit Exp $
5  *
6  *  Authors:    Gerrit Renker       <gerrit@erg.abdn.ac.uk>
7  *
8  *  Changes:
9  *  Fixes:
10  *              This program is free software; you can redistribute it and/or
11  *              modify it under the terms of the GNU General Public License
12  *              as published by the Free Software Foundation; either version
13  *              2 of the License, or (at your option) any later version.
14  */
15 #include "udp_impl.h"
16 DEFINE_SNMP_STAT(struct udp_mib, udplite_statistics)    __read_mostly;
17
18 struct hlist_head       udplite_hash[UDP_HTABLE_SIZE];
19
20 static int udplite_rcv(struct sk_buff *skb)
21 {
22         return __udp4_lib_rcv(skb, udplite_hash, IPPROTO_UDPLITE);
23 }
24
25 static void udplite_err(struct sk_buff *skb, u32 info)
26 {
27         __udp4_lib_err(skb, info, udplite_hash);
28 }
29
30 static  struct net_protocol udplite_protocol = {
31         .handler        = udplite_rcv,
32         .err_handler    = udplite_err,
33         .no_policy      = 1,
34         .netns_ok       = 1,
35 };
36
37 DEFINE_PROTO_INUSE(udplite)
38
39 struct proto    udplite_prot = {
40         .name              = "UDP-Lite",
41         .owner             = THIS_MODULE,
42         .close             = udp_lib_close,
43         .connect           = ip4_datagram_connect,
44         .disconnect        = udp_disconnect,
45         .ioctl             = udp_ioctl,
46         .init              = udplite_sk_init,
47         .destroy           = udp_destroy_sock,
48         .setsockopt        = udp_setsockopt,
49         .getsockopt        = udp_getsockopt,
50         .sendmsg           = udp_sendmsg,
51         .recvmsg           = udp_recvmsg,
52         .sendpage          = udp_sendpage,
53         .backlog_rcv       = udp_queue_rcv_skb,
54         .hash              = udp_lib_hash,
55         .unhash            = udp_lib_unhash,
56         .get_port          = udp_v4_get_port,
57         .obj_size          = sizeof(struct udp_sock),
58         .h.udp_hash        = udplite_hash,
59 #ifdef CONFIG_COMPAT
60         .compat_setsockopt = compat_udp_setsockopt,
61         .compat_getsockopt = compat_udp_getsockopt,
62 #endif
63         REF_PROTO_INUSE(udplite)
64 };
65
66 static struct inet_protosw udplite4_protosw = {
67         .type           =  SOCK_DGRAM,
68         .protocol       =  IPPROTO_UDPLITE,
69         .prot           =  &udplite_prot,
70         .ops            =  &inet_dgram_ops,
71         .capability     = -1,
72         .no_check       =  0,           /* must checksum (RFC 3828) */
73         .flags          =  INET_PROTOSW_PERMANENT,
74 };
75
76 #ifdef CONFIG_PROC_FS
77 static struct file_operations udplite4_seq_fops;
78 static struct udp_seq_afinfo udplite4_seq_afinfo = {
79         .owner          = THIS_MODULE,
80         .name           = "udplite",
81         .family         = AF_INET,
82         .hashtable      = udplite_hash,
83         .seq_show       = udp4_seq_show,
84         .seq_fops       = &udplite4_seq_fops,
85 };
86
87 static int udplite4_proc_init_net(struct net *net)
88 {
89         return udp_proc_register(net, &udplite4_seq_afinfo);
90 }
91
92 static void udplite4_proc_exit_net(struct net *net)
93 {
94         udp_proc_unregister(net, &udplite4_seq_afinfo);
95 }
96
97 static struct pernet_operations udplite4_net_ops = {
98         .init = udplite4_proc_init_net,
99         .exit = udplite4_proc_exit_net,
100 };
101
102 static __init int udplite4_proc_init(void)
103 {
104         return register_pernet_subsys(&udplite4_net_ops);
105 }
106 #else
107 static inline int udplite4_proc_init(void)
108 {
109         return 0;
110 }
111 #endif
112
113 void __init udplite4_register(void)
114 {
115         if (proto_register(&udplite_prot, 1))
116                 goto out_register_err;
117
118         if (inet_add_protocol(&udplite_protocol, IPPROTO_UDPLITE) < 0)
119                 goto out_unregister_proto;
120
121         inet_register_protosw(&udplite4_protosw);
122
123         if (udplite4_proc_init())
124                 printk(KERN_ERR "%s: Cannot register /proc!\n", __func__);
125         return;
126
127 out_unregister_proto:
128         proto_unregister(&udplite_prot);
129 out_register_err:
130         printk(KERN_CRIT "%s: Cannot add UDP-Lite protocol.\n", __func__);
131 }
132
133 EXPORT_SYMBOL(udplite_hash);
134 EXPORT_SYMBOL(udplite_prot);
